ANALISIS KEBUTUHAN SISTEM System requirement analysis TRIA SARAS
ANALISIS KEBUTUHAN SISTEM (System requirement analysis) TRIA SARAS PERTIWI, SKM. , MPH PRODI MIK, FIKES
ANALISIS SISTEM DEFINITION An in-depth study of end user information needs that produces functional requirements (KEBUTUHAN FUNGSIONAL) that are used as the basis for the design of a new information system
Apa Saja Yang Termasuk Analisis Sistem? • The information needs of a company and end users. • The activities, resources, and products of one or more of the present information systems being used. • The information system capabilities required to meet information needs of users, and those of other business stakeholders that may use the system
ANALISIS KEBUTUHAN SISTEM requirement analysis, mencakup pekerjaan-pekerjaan penentuan kebutuhan atau kondisi yang harus dipenuhi dalam suatu produk baru atau perubahan produk, yang mempertimbangkan berbagai kebutuhan yang bersinggungan antar berbagai pemangku kepentingan. Kebutuhan (need) adalah kesenjangan antara apa yang diharapkan dengan kondisi yang sebenarnya, keinginan adalah harapan ke depan atau cita-cita yang terkait dengan pemecahan terhadap suatu masalah. Sedangkan analisa kebutuhan adalah alat untuk mengidentifikasi masalah guna menentukan tindakan yang tepat. (Morrison, 2001: 27).
ANALISIS KEBUTUHAN SISTEM • Analisis kebutuhan merupakan pernyataan tentang apa yang harus dikerjakan oleh sistem, dan karakteristik apa yang harus dimiliki sistem. • Penentuan kebutuhan sistem merupakan langkah yang paling krusial dalam tahapan SDLC.
ANALISIS KEBUTUHAN SISTEM Kebutuhan Fungsional Kebutuhan Non Fungsional Kebutuhan Pengguna
ANALISIS KEBUTUHAN SISTEM 1. Analisis Kebutuhan Fungsional 2. Analisis Kebutuhan Non Fungsional Kebutuhan pd sistem yg merupakan layanan dlm aplikasi yg harus disediakan Dpt digunakan sbg suatu bentuk kebutuhan berupa perangkat yg dibutuhkan sistem 3. Analisis Kebutuhan Pengguna Kebutuhan sumber daya manusia atau pengguna adalah orang yang akan terlibat dalam pembuatan dan implementasi sistem
KEBUTUHAN FUNGSIONAL End user information requirements that are not tied to the hardware, software, network, data, and people resources that end users presently use or might use in the new system Functional Requirement Categories • User Interface • Processing • Storage • Control
TAHAPAN ANALISIS KEBUTUHAN SISTEM Analisis kebutuhan dilakukan secara bertahap; 1. Persiapan 2. pengumpulan data 3. analisis data dan interpretasi 4. Deseminasi dan pembuatan laporan.
Next. . 1. PERSIAPAN a) Mengidentifikasi & mendeskripsikan ttg audien & target populasi. b) Mengklarifikasi tujuan analisis kebutuhan: meliputi alasan yg dinyatakan (stated reason) antara lain seleksi perseorangan/group utk berpartisipasi dlm program, alokasi dana, dll. & alasan yg tdk dinyatakan (unstated reason). c) Menetapkan cakupan & tempat analisis kebutuhan. d) Menentukan org yg akan terlibat di dlm pelaksanaan analisis kebutuhan yg meliputi keterlibatan anggota, menjalin komunikasi dgn group tersebut sepanjang studi e) Mengembangkan & memperhatikan isu-isu politik yg urgen meliputi pelibatan individu & grup kunci dlm lingkungannya, komunikasi scr terus-menerus, mengidentifikasi & pendekatan terhadap orang-orang yang berada dalam lingkungan birokrasi. f) Mengidentifikasi & menjelaskan informasi yg dibutuhkan meliputi keadaan, program, biaya, kerangka konsep & dasar filosofi serta indicator keberhasilan.
Next. . 2. PENGUMPULAN DATA a) Tahap selanjutnya adalah pengumpulan data : • Mengumpulkan sumber informasi yang relevan. • Menentukan sampel. • Menentukan prosedur pengumpulan data dan instrument • Menetapkan rencana implementasi dan prosedur observasi. • Mendokumentasi dan menyimpan informasi.
Next. . 3. ANALISIS DATA & INTERPRETASI Tahap yang ketiga adalah Analisis Data dan Interpretasi • a) Meriview dan memperbaharui informasi yang telah dikumpulkan. • b) Mereview informasi dengan grup yang relevan. • c) Melakukan analisis deskriptik sesuai dengan tipe informasi. • d) Menilai informasi yang tersedia. • e) Melakukan analisis.
4. DESEMINASI DAN PEMBUATAN LAPORAN Data yg telah dianalisis dipresentasikan & dirumuskan dlm bentuk kebijakan, sbg rekomendasi. Adapun standar yg digunakan utk mereview & mengevaluasi rencana laporan berdasarkan Standar Evaluasi Analisis Kebutuhan antara lain: a) Standar Kegunaan: identifikasi audiens, kredibilitas penilai, cakupan informasi, interpretasi penilaian, kejelasan laporan, diseminasi laporan, jadwal laporan & dampak dari evaluasi. b) Standar Feasibility (Kelayakan): prosedur praktis, pengakuan secara politis & efisiensi biaya. c) Standar Perilaku: kewajiban formal, konflik kepentingan, keterbukaan kpd public, HAM, interaksi manusia, laporan secara seimbang antara pusat, daerah, individual & instansi, serta tanggung jawab atas anggaran. d) Standar Akurasi/Ketepatan: identifikasi obyek, analisis konteks, menggambarkan tujuan & prosedur, kebenaran sumber informasi, pengukuran yang valid & reliable, control data secara sistematis, analisis informasi kuantitatif, analisis data kualitatif, kesimpulan secara adil dan laporan yang objektif.
ANALISIS KEBUTUHAN PADA APLIKASI KAMUS MEDIS ANDROID
1. ANALISIS KEBUTUHAN FUNGSIONAL 1. Aplikasi mampu memberikan informasi ttg penjelasan arti istilah medis atau istilah kesehatan yg dicari pengguna. 2. Proses pencarian aplikasi dilakukan dengan menginputkan istilah yang akan dicari dan bisa melakukan pencarian berdasarkan abjad. 3. Aplikasi dilengkapi dengan fitur untuk melihat informasi tentang aplikasi yang dibuat. 4. Aplikasi dilengkapi dengan fitur tips-tips kesehatan. 5. Aplikasi dilengkapi dengan keterkaitan antara istilah medis yang satu dengan yang lain.
2. ANALISIS KEBUTUHAN NON FUNGSIONAL 1. Analisis Kebutuhan Hardware utk mengetahui secara jelas perangkat yg dibutuhkan utk mendukung proses pengembangan & penggunaan dr sistem yg akan dibuat. a. Hardware pengembangan: Processor inter core i 5 2. 7 GHz, Intel HD Graphic Nvdia GT 820 M, Memory 4 GB, dll b. Hardware penggunaan: CPU Dualcore 1. 4 GHz, memory 1. 5 Gb, ROM 8 Gb. 2. Analisis Kebutuhan Software program yg diperlukan utk melakukan proses intruksi atau menjalankan perangkat keras. a. Software pengembangan: ADT, SDT b. Software penggunaan: Android dengan versi minimal 4. 0 Ice. Cream Sandwich.
3. ANALISIS KEBUTUHAN USER 1. Sistem Analis 2. Programmer 3. Pengguna User: pelajar & masy. umum yg memiliki smartphone android
PERMASALAHAN PADA ANALISIS KEBUTUHAN • Pengguna tdk mengetahui apa yg mereka butuhkan • Pengguna menjelaskan kebutuhan dgn cara mereka sendiri sehingga sulit utk dipahami • Pengguna yg berbeda memiliki konflik kebutuhan • Faktor politik & organisasi yg dpt mempengaruhi kebutuhan sistem • Perubahan kebutuhan selama proses analisis. Stakeholder baru mungkin akan merubah lingkungan bisnis.
ANALISIS SWOT. . ?
STRENGTHS & WEAKNESESS STRENGTH: karakteristik organisasi/perusahaan ataupun proyek yang memberikan kelebihan/keuntungan dibandingkan dgn yang lainnya WEAKNESS: Karakteristik yg berkaitan dgn kelemahan di dlm sebuah perusahaan/organisasi yg menjadi kendala yg serius dalam kemajuan suatu perusahaan/organisasi tsb.
OPPORTUNITIES & THREATS OPPORTUNITIES: Peluang yang dapat dimanfaatkan bagi organisasi ataupun proyek untuk dapat berkembang di kemudian hari. THREATS: Ancaman yang akan dihadapi oleh organisasi ataupun proyek yang dapat menghambat perkembangannya.
TUGAS Identifikasi SI (boleh pilih random SI: RKE, SIRS, SIMRS, dll) pada rumah sakit tempat anda bekerja saat ini dan analisis dengan menggunakan analisis SWOT. Kemudian identifikasi kebutuhan fungsional & non fungsional nya.
- Slides: 23